Way from the Castle Pichlarn

Open
Along the golf course and via Gatschen and Lantschern back to the starting point.
FROM AND TO THE CASTLE. You start from the Imlauer Schloss Hotel Pichlarn and stroll leisurely along the golf course. Watching the game is of course allowed. Via Gatschen and Lantschern you come back to the starting point.

In Wörschach or Trautenfels leave the Ennstalbundesstraße (B320) and continue to Irdning or Aigen. Now follow the signs to Pichlarn Castle.
From the parking lot at Schloss Pichlarn, follow the marking  trail. You stroll leisurely past the golf course, walk along the road with little traffic to the Steiner farm and on to Gatschen. Via Lantschern you return to Pichlarn Castle.

Way number: 10
